Copper Futures Fall on Weak Demand: Key Factors

By By Rediff Money Desk, New Delhi
Oct 28, 2025 15:13
Copper futures decline on MCX due to weak domestic demand. November contract eases. Analysts cite reduced participant positions.
New Delhi, Oct 28 (PTI) Copper futures on Tuesday fell Rs 9.30 to Rs 1,001.60 per kilogram as participants reduced their positions amid muted demand in the domestic market.

On the Multi Commodity Exchange, copper futures for the November contract eased by Rs 9.30 or 0.92 per cent to Rs 1,001.60 per kilogram in a business turnover of 8,024 lots.

Analysts attributed the decline in copper prices to lower bets by participants.
